Frequently asked questions
How do Acki Nacki wallet names work?
Every Acki Nacki wallet carries a human-readable name chosen at signup. It's stored on-chain — in the wallet's companion account and the Mobile Verifiers registry — and ACKI.PRO reads it straight from mainnet. Nothing here is hand-entered.
How fast do new names appear in this directory?
Continuously: the radar re-reads wallet contracts around the clock, so a freshly registered wallet or newly set name usually shows up within minutes of hitting the chain.
Are 1, 2 and 3-character names special?
Short names are the rarest entries in the registry. Use the 1ch/2ch/3ch filter buttons to browse every single-, double- and three-character name currently registered on Acki Nacki.
Can I see a named wallet's balance and activity?
Yes — every entry links to that wallet's live page with its NACKL balance, tokens, and recent on-chain activity, read directly from mainnet.
